Today, soybeans, cotton, corn, rapeseed, wheat, rice, alfalfa, papaya, squash, potatoes, tomatoes, sugar beets, and strawberries are grown in large quantities worldwide as genetically modified crops. They account for 47% of the total cultivated area in the USA, 58% in Brazil, 61% in Argentina, 7% in India, and 4% in China[3]. According to sources, consumption of genetically modified soybeans and corn has been associated with pathological conditions in human kidneys and liver, and a decrease in blood protein to abnormal levels; furthermore, the reproductive function of rats fed these products was impaired. However, there are also research findings that deny the negative effects of these products on the body.
